HFB ;::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::::: ; The Physical Drive Number byte (XDPH+3) is simply an index to the Physical ; Drive as specified in the ICFG-xx.Z80 file. Up to three physical drives ; may be defined in that section, the first byte of which defines the ; Physical/Logical Unit Address (Device & LUN for SCSI, Master/Slave for IDE), ; and a flag bit to specify whether or not the drive is physically present. ; See ICFG-xx.Z80 for a definition of the data.
